ABSTRACT:
An electromagnetic brake includes an improved friction disk that has at least one friction surface formed entirely from a rubber material such as a styrene butadiene rubber material. The rubber material 1) has a high coefficient of friction, 2) conforms to the shape of the mating braking surfaces, 3) is dimensionally stable so as not to unnecessarily widen the air gap of the brake when the brake is applied, and 4) exhibits acceptable wear characteristics. The rubber material also preferably does not exhibit a sharp reduction in coefficient of static friction when it is heated, e.g., due to friction from its mating surfaces and/or due to heat transfer from the electric motor or other braked element. The resultant brake is relatively light-weight, compact, and inexpensive. It is particularly well-suited for use as a static, park-and-hold brake for an electric motor or the like.
